“QVS just needs to maintain their composure and discipline and the title will be theirs again.”

That is the view of former Flying Fijians coach Ilivasi Tabua ahead of the under 18 Coca-Cola Zero Deans rugby final today between QVS and Nasinu Secondary School.

Tabua, a former Nasinu Secondary School student, believes QVS should let their first five-eighth Kini Douglas dictate play for them like he has been doing.

Tabua added that he expects Nasinu’s defense to standout again.

Meanwhile, former Nasinu Secondary student and Flying Fijians lock forward Apisai Naikatini sent his well wishers to the Nasinu side from Japan.

QVS will meet Nasinu Secondary School at 3pm today at Churchill Park and you can catch the live commentary on our sister station Viti FM.

In other finals, Marist Brothers High School will meet Suva Grammar in the under 14 while Marist will take on Lelean Memorial in the under 15.

Ratu Navula College will take on QVS in the under 16 while in the under 17 Ratu Navula College will take on Ratu Sukuna Memorial School.
